Review
The 1989 Harley-Davidson FXRS 1340 SP Low Rider Special Edition offered enhanced performance and style. Its 1337cc (81.58 cubic inches) engine produced 46 horsepower at 5000 RPM, providing a spirited riding experience. The 5-speed gearbox ensured smooth transitions, while the 16-liter (4.23 US gallons) fuel tank balanced range and aesthetics. Dual disc brakes up front offered improved stopping power. The FXRS 1340 SP Low Rider Special Edition was designed for riders who sought a blend of classic Harley-Davidson styling and upgraded features. Its low-slung profile and distinctive paint scheme set it apart. The riding position was comfortable for both short hops and longer journeys. This model would appeal to riders who appreciated the heritage of the Low Rider but desired enhanced performance and a more exclusive aesthetic. The FXRS 1340 SP represented a step up in terms of both style and functionality, offering a more refined riding experience.
